Mission: St paul lutheran child development center is a nationally accredited, inner city center that strives to provide an affordable, comprehensive early childhood developpment in a safe an nurturing, faith-based environment.
Programs: Child care and religious training: st paul lutheran child development center inc provides developmentally appropriate early childhood education accredited by the naeyc (national association fo the education of young children: to children ages 6 weeks to 5 years. Qualified teachers who meet the naeyc standards for professional experience and education perform ongoing comprehensive assessment for each child using the gold pilot program. This allows teachers to structure individual learning opportunities for every child and intentionally nurthure growth through varied experiences. Developmental screening is also part of our evaluation process. Board members and volunteers donate time to enhance srvices to children and families.
child care food program: two meals and two snacks are provided to approximately 78 chilren per day attenidng the child development center. The meals meet the high standards of the cacfp for age appropriate nutritional value supplying 2/3 of each child's daily requirements. Formula and baby food is also provided for each infant in care.
